Insider Selling at Comstock Resources: What It Means for Investors
On February 19, 2026, Vice President of Land Sanders LaRae Lynn executed a sale of 1,940 shares of Comstock Resources Inc. (CRK) at $19.85 per share, trimming her stake from 259,859 to 257,919 shares. The trade represents less than 0.1 % of her holdings and is part of a broader pattern of modest, incremental selling that has continued since mid‑2025. While the move is small in isolation, the timing—coinciding with a 5 % weekly rally and a 4.5 % annual gain—raises questions about insider confidence during a phase of rising prices and volatile sector sentiment.
Broader Insider Activity and Market Context
Comstock’s top executives have been active sellers in the past two weeks. Chairman & CEO Allison Jay, CFO Roland Burns, COO Daniel Harrison, and others all sold shares on February 19, with volumes ranging from 3,300 to 60,000 shares. Their transactions collectively reduced their holdings by roughly 3 % each. Such synchronous selling can signal that senior management believes the stock is overvalued relative to near‑term fundamentals or that they are rebalancing portfolios ahead of upcoming earnings. Historically, however, CRK’s insiders have shown a tendency to buy during periods of market weakness—e.g., large purchases in late January 2026 and mid‑June 2025—suggesting a long‑term bullish stance.
From a valuation perspective, CRK trades at a P/E of 13.63 and a P/B of 2.1, comfortably above the energy sector average of 11.5 and 1.8, respectively. The 52‑week high of $31.17 has not yet been breached, but the recent 5 % weekly surge hints at a short‑term upside. Investors should weigh these insider sales against the backdrop of a recovering U.S. oil market, ongoing Gulf‑of‑Mexico exploration incentives, and the company’s modest but improving reserve base.
Profile of Sanders LaRae Lynn
Lynn’s insider trading history reflects a cautious, opportunistic approach. Since June 2025, she has sold a total of approximately 6,800 shares (about 0.1 % of her stake) while purchasing around 17,000 shares in January 2026. Her most recent sale on February 12, 2026, was followed by a sale on February 19, indicating a pattern of trimming during periods of price consolidation. This behavior aligns with a “sell‑on‑strength” strategy: she tends to unload when the share price is at or near recent peaks, then re‑acquires when the market dips below her average cost. This pattern suggests she remains fundamentally bullish but seeks to protect gains during short‑term volatility.
